What is the purpose of this form?
The purpose of the PIP form is to allow Michigan drivers to select their Personal Injury Protection coverage level after an auto accident. PIP coverage is vital as it determines how medical expenses will be managed in case of injuries resulting from an accident. The form provides necessary information about coverage options, ensuring individuals make informed decisions that best suit their health insurance needs.

What happens if I fail to submit this form?
Failing to submit the PIP form can result in a default policy providing unlimited coverage. This means you may incur higher premiums unless you confirm your desired coverage levels. Not submitting the form may leave you underinsured for medical expenses in an accident.
- Default Coverage: Your policy will automatically set to unlimited coverage which might not suit your needs.
- Higher Premiums: Not selecting coverage levels manually could lead to increased insurance costs.
- Potential Gaps in Coverage: Without proper submissions, you may miss out on necessary exclusions or lower coverage options.
